Our Mission
C.A.R.E.'s mission is to help people become self-sufficient, contributing members of society. We will help people enrich their lives. For the homeless, we will first work to get them into affordable housing. We will then empower them with private and group tutoring in life skills, personal and career development, and hobbies. We offer classes that range from learning how to cope with stress, how to use a computer, how to stay clean and sober, or even how to balance their checkbook. For people who have a home and a job, we offer courses of interest in a variety of subjects. Career development could be how to climb the corporate ladder, how to upsell your client, or even how to start a rock band. Personal development could be etiquette, how to become a cigar officianado, wine connisseuring, your first tattoo, or even weightloss. Hobbies could be learning photography, learning to dance on a pole, or even teach a nerd how to throw a party. Finally, life skills could be learning your rights in law, a mojo class, image consulting, internet dating tips, or how to find free food.

The second branch of C.A.R.E. is research. With the help of the University of Nevada, Las Vegas, we plan to conduct research on topics of an educational focus. Learning techniques, memorization, techniques for success in school and life, using technology in education, these are among the topics we will investigate.
